How they compare

United States of America currently reports 18,397 current US$ per person against 4,601 current US$ per person in East Asia & Pacific, a difference of 13,796 current US$ per person.

That makes United States of America's figure about 4.0 times East Asia & Pacific's.

Across all 55 years both countries report, United States of America has been ahead every year.

East Asia & Pacific ranks 9th and United States of America ranks 8th of 43 groups.

United States of America has averaged higher in every one of the 6 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ade East Asia & Pacific United States of America Difference Ahead
1970s 216.1 current US$ per person 1,754 current US$ per person 1,538 current US$ per person United States of America
1980s 531.34 current US$ per person 4,026 current US$ per person 3,495 current US$ per person United States of America
1990s 1,161 current US$ per person 6,032 current US$ per person 4,871 current US$ per person United States of America
2000s 1,484 current US$ per person 9,344 current US$ per person 7,860 current US$ per person United States of America
2010s 3,375 current US$ per person 11,380 current US$ per person 8,005 current US$ per person United States of America
2020s 4,528 current US$ per person 16,363 current US$ per person 11,835 current US$ per person United States of America

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
